The IDEA Journal of Applied Research – 4th Edition, December 2024
Explore groundbreaking research in healthcare, education, technology, sustainability, and management with the 4th edition of The IDEA Journal of Applied Research – a special edition marking IDEA Group’s 20th anniversary and IDEA College’s 10th year of operation. This edition features nine peer-reviewed articles that provide valuable insights into critical areas of study and practice. Key articles include:
A Review of the Knowledge Management System at the Quality Department in a Maltese Hospital
Author: Dr. Nadine Delicata
This study evaluates the impact of knowledge management (KM) systems in healthcare, specifically in hospitals, focusing on how KM improves information flow and intellectual capital.
Managing Life in the Face of Death: Emotional Well-being in Long-term Care Facilities
Authors: Antoinette Laferla & Dr. Karl Spiteri
This research explores the emotional toll on healthcare workers in long-term care settings, focusing on stress, burnout, and coping mechanisms to improve both caregiver and resident wellbeing.
Knowledge and Awareness of Diabetes Mellitus Risk Factors among Educators in Primary Schools in Malta
Author: Martina Mallia
This study bridges healthcare and education, assessing how well educators understand diabetes risk factors in children and the role of health education in schools.
The Inclusion of Childcare Facilities into Existing Aging Facilities
Author: Geraldine Galea Gibson
This paper advocates for intergenerational practices, highlighting the benefits of integrating childcare centers within elderly care institutions to foster community and enhance emotional well-being for all involved.
Correcting OCR Results through AI Predictions
Authors: Daniel Cassar Alpert & Dr. Jeremy Scerri
This study demonstrates how AI-based models improve the accuracy of Optical Character Recognition (OCR), enhancing text recognition from damaged or poorly scanned documents.
The Impact of VR Storytelling on Brand Perception and Consumer Engagement
Author: Sana Salim Sayyed
This research examines the potential of Virtual Reality (VR) storytelling in transforming consumer-brand interactions, offering new opportunities for engagement and brand loyalty.
Application of the Balanced Scorecard to Scout Groups: A Parents’ Perspective
Authors: Elaine Zarb Giorgio & Dr. Alfred Quintano
This study explores the use of the balanced scorecard to evaluate Scout groups in Malta, offering insights into how performance metrics can improve service quality.
Consumer Dispute Resolution: Exploring Ways for Improvement
Authors: Grace Stivala & Owen Bugeja
This paper identifies weaknesses in Malta’s Consumer Dispute Resolution system and suggests improvements to enhance accessibility and effectiveness for both consumers and traders.
Project Success – Main Causes of Project Delays and the Extent of Improvement by the Application of the Critical Chain
Authors: Ian Messina & Dr. Emanuel Camilleri
This research identifies key causes of project delays and provides solutions through Critical Chain Project Management (CCPM) to improve timely project completion.
